One intriguing aspect is the core concept of obtaining the Essence of significant individuals on behalf of the Collective. In an exciting new interview with lead writer/narrative designer Grzegorz Like and producer Klaudia Sewera, we learned that players will have the power to decide whom to extract!
As you eliminate your objectives, they’ll meet painful fates (since you’re essentially stripping them of their core essence). However, the Essences provide unique advantages for those who appreciate a challenging gameplay experience. The nature of the Essence you gather can significantly alter your perspective on the entire game. This could be connected to the various endings, where the player has the power to determine which outcome is right or wrong.
Absolutely, there’s also an option called New Game+ that increases the game’s challenge level for those who are up for it. In a single playthrough, you might be able to collect everyone’s Essence, which could give you an advantage in the following game. Only time will reveal the benefits of this strategy.
On September 5th, the game “Cronos: The New Dawn” will be released for Xbox Series X/S, PS5, PC, and Nintendo Switch. From August 20th to 24th, Gamescom attendees can try out a playable demo of the game.
